Embryo clones of 2 men created from stem cells
Source: Associated Press


California lab claims first documented case of controversial procedure

updated 45 minutes ago

NEW YORK - Scientists say they have produced embryos that are clones of two men, a potential step toward developing scientifically valuable stem cells.

It’s the first documented demonstration that ordinary cells from an adult human can be used to make cloned embryos mature enough to produce stem cells, the researchers said. But because they haven’t produced those stem cells yet, experts reacted coolly.

Since other scientists had previously made a cloned human embryo, “I found it difficult to determine what was substantially new,” said Doug Melton of the Harvard Stem Cell Institute.

He said the “next big advance will be to create a human embryonic stem cell line” from cloned embryos. “This has yet to be achieved,” Melton said.

10. the MSNBC story doesn't make clear that this was...
Edited on Thu Jan-17-08 12:54 PM by mike_c
...somatic nuclear replacement, the usual method for cloning mammals, using a donor ovum and nuclei from skin fibroblasts. I wonder why they stopped short of producing stem cells? I've just gotten the original paper so maybe I'll find out soon, :-).
